Best Overall - Eureka PowerSpeed Lightweight Upright Vacuum (NEU181A)
When you need a vacuum that works equally well on carpets and hard floors, there is no better choice than the Eureka PowerSpeed. With its high adaptability, it also features a bagless design, so you don't have to chase or change bags frequently—the 2.6-litre dust cup holds enough debris, so there's no need to empty it every five minutes.
Moreover, it includes a pet turbo brush, so you don't have to worry about your pet's fur during shedding season. To cover tight corners, stairs, and couches, it comes packed with crevice and upholstery tools. The reason we picked it as "best overall" is its lightweight design, powerful balance, and economical price.
Best for Everyday Convenience - Eureka RapidClean Pro Cordless Stick Vacuum (NEC280TL)
Whether you agree or disagree, there's nothing more annoying than shorter cords in vacuums. Eureka introduced the RapidClean Pro Cordless Stick, which solves the entire problem. This lightweight vacuum weighs 5.3 lbs and can efficiently clean an entire apartment single-handedly. The best thing about this vacuum is its powerful 250W motor, which offers three power modes so you can adjust suction to the mess at hand.
It comes with a runtime of 40 minutes, so you can realistically clean the whole house on one charge. Moreover, the real selling point of this vacuum is its tangle-free brush roll, so no worries for pet owners. The LED headlights ensure that you don't miss dust in dim corners or under furniture. In the end, we love it for its cordless convenience.

Best for Allergies and Deep Cleaning - Eureka WhirlWind Bagless Canister Vacuum (NEN180)
Imagine being fond of pets and carpets, but allergic to dander. That's the story of many people around us. So, if you have a thicker carpet at home or pet dander, the Eureka WhirlWind is your go-to choice. It comes with a 1000W motor and stays under 82 dBA, making it a strong yet relatively quiet appliance.
Interestingly, it features HEPA filtration that traps fine particles that trigger allergies, which common vacuums often push back into the environment. Despite being a corded appliance, it has an auto-cord rewind feature to save you time after you're done. It is ideally designed for deep cleaning and is relatively heavy compared to your regular stick vacuums. However, you can call it a 2-in-1 machine, as it works efficiently on both hard floors and carpets.
Best Premium Pick - Dreame X60 Max Ultra Robot Vacuum and Mop
If you have some money to spend and don't want to vacuum all by yourself, Dreame X60 Max Ultra is one of the premium robot vacuums you can consider. With its 35,000Pa of suction, it is like a black hole for dust particles. It comes paired with an ultra-thin 3.13-inch body that slides under furniture where nobody can reach. Furthermore, the self-emptying and self-refilling dock mechanism ensures you don't have to do it manually every few days.
The coolest thing about this robot vacuum is its obstacle handling. It can avoid 280+ obstacles and climb obstacles up to 3.47 inches high. So, whether your floor is cluttered with cords and low furniture, nothing would affect its efficiency. Besides, it has a self-cleaning mop and a tangle-free brush design, making it exceptionally well-suited for everyday use without maintenance.
Best Value Robot Vacuum - Dreame L40 Ultra Gen 2 Robot Vacuum and Mop
Robot vacuums are an expensive deal, and not everyone wants to spend thousands of dollars. That's where Dreame L40 Ultra Gen 2 fills the gap. It delivers a powerful 25,000Pa suction and an all-in-one dock with self-emptying and cleaning features, letting you focus on other household chores. With its extendable side brush, it can reach any corner that a standard robot brush misses entirely.
One of our favorite features is its 10.5mm mop lift, which automatically raises the mop pad when it detects carpet. You can control it via the app, set schedules, create no-go zones, and choose cleaning modes without worrying about anything. It is ideally suited to people who work long hours and don't want to pay hefty prices for larger robot vacuums.
